Strong’s Definitions

Ματθίας Matthías, mat-thee'-as; apparently a shortened form of G3161; Matthias (i.e. Mattithjah), an Israelite:—Matthias.


KJV Translation Count — Total: 2x

The KJV translates Strong's G3159 in the following manner: Matthias (2x).

  1. Matthias = "gift of God"

    1. the apostle elected to fill the place of the traitor Judas

STRONGS G3159:
Ματθίας (T Tr WH Μαθθίας (see references under the word Ματθαῖος)), Ματθια (yet cf. Buttmann, 18 (16)), (see Ματθαῖος), Matthias, the apostle who took the place of Judas Iscariot: Acts 1:23, 26.
